@item --exclude-tag=@var{file}
Causes @command{tar} to ignore directories containing @var{file}.
Multiple @option{--exclude-tag} options can be given.
@end table
You can specify as many exclusion tags as you like.
Notice, that when speaking about ``excluding the directory'' we mean
that the files and subdirectories it contains will not get into the
archive, while the entry for the directory itself will, e.g.:
